Today the House passed the National Defense Authorization Act for Fiscal Year 2025. I voted for the legislation, as this body upholds again the over 60- year bipartisan tradition, ensuring partisan politics does not put America's national security at risk. As a senior Member of the Defense Appropriations Subcommittee, I greatly appreciate the bipartisan work of the defense authorizing committee. Their collaboration has resulted in a bill that supports our patriotic servicemembers at home and abroad, and the legislation meets that call through its 14.5 percent pay raise for junior enlisted servicemembers and a 4.5 percent increase for all other members of our military. Our State of Ohio is home to over 31,000 servicemembers including those on Active Duty, Reserve, and National Guard duty. They have earned this much-needed increase in pay at a time when too many of our citizens are struggling to afford basic needs. This legislation also authorizes $121 million for defense-related upgrades in Ohio to further strengthen avenues of collaboration between the Department of Defense and Ohio's installations.
